Agnico Eagle Mines Limited (AEM) recently released its first quarter 2026 financial results, demonstrating resilience in what continues to be a challenging environment for precious metals producers. The mining company reported earnings per share of $3.4 for the quarter, reflecting solid operational performance across its portfolio of gold mining operations. Forward Guidance

Looking ahead, Agnico Eagle provided commentary on its strategic outlook, though specific numerical guidance typically comes through formal investor presentations and annual outlook releases. The company indicated it remains focused on delivering production growth from its development pipeline while managing the transition at certain aging operations. Capital expenditure guidance suggests the company is approaching the peak of its major expansion cycle, with investments increasingly directed toward optimization rather than new development. This shift could potentially support improved free cash flow generation in upcoming periods if commodity prices remain supportive. The company's hedging strategy and cost management initiatives continue to provide a buffer against potential gold price weakness, with management emphasizing flexibility in their operational approach to respond to changing market conditions.
